Summary

Investing means different things to different people… and there is a huge difference between passive investing and becoming an active, engaged investor. Rich Dad’s Guide to Investing, one of the three core titles in the Rich Dad Series, covers the basic rules of investing, how to reduce your investment risk, how to convert your earned income into passive income… plus Rich Dad’s 10 Investor Controls.

The Rich Dad philosophy makes a key distinction between managing your money and growing it… and understanding key principles of investing is the first step toward creating and growing wealth. This book delivers guidance, not guarantees, to help anyone begin the process of becoming an active investor on the road to financial freedom.

Could’ve been summarised in one chapter

While there might be some good advice when reading between the lines, the amount of repetition is mind-numbingly boring. I struggled to stop myself from zoning out and trying to listen attentively. If you skip to chapter 28 you won’t have missed anything. In a nutshell, the author says if you want to be a millionaire, you need to set up a company, take it public and sell shares rather than buy shares in someone else’s company. So rather than investing as an individual, you’ll be investing as a business. This is repeated over and over again for 16 hours as well as the difference in thinking between his poor dad and rich dad. At times, with all the repetition and drilling, I almost felt like I’m being treated as an idiot.

I gave this book 3 and half hours. Waste of time.

I tried to give this book a fair go and listened for 3 and a half hours but it is the worst book I have had off audible. It is incredibly repetitive and boring and in the time I spent listening to it, it taught me absolutely nothing of any use.

The author spent most of the time referring to his other books to try and get you to buy them as well and then telling you what he was going to tell you later in the audiobook and not actually giving any useful information.

If you want to learn about investing I'd say you're much better off with books like The Intelligent Investor by Benjamin Graham and The Education of a Value Investor by Guy Spier.
